Here we have our “Wall Drill” Series.
The purpose of the wall drill is to teach athletes how to create stability and tension to produce maximal force in any movement pattern.
The origin of this exercise comes from the background of isometric training.
“Overcoming isometric contraction“ occurs when force is developed by an individual to overcome an external force, thus being the “wall”.
When cueing athletes through these movements, be mindful of :
• a natural forward lean of the body
• a neutral spine alignment, with stiff core
• active flexion on the “up” leg
• active extension on the “down” leg
These drills can be utilized as correctives/activation going into a speed+agility session.
